Understanding the Tesla Semi

The Tesla Semi is designed to offer impressive range, acceleration, and safety features. It boasts a range of up to 500 miles on a single charge and can accelerate from 0 to 60 mph in just five seconds without a trailer. Its autonomous driving capabilities and advanced safety systems make it a groundbreaking addition to the trucking industry.

Key Challenges of Driving the Tesla Semi

1. Charging Infrastructure and Range Anxiety

While the Semi offers a significant range, long-haul drivers must plan routes carefully to ensure access to charging stations. The availability of fast chargers along major routes is still expanding, which can cause delays and logistical issues. Drivers need to familiarize themselves with charging locations and plan for potential charging stops during long trips.

2. Adapting to Electric Vehicle Handling

Electric trucks handle differently from traditional diesel-powered vehicles. The instant torque provides quick acceleration, but it also requires adjustments in driving style. Drivers must learn how to manage regenerative braking and maintain control during sudden acceleration or deceleration.

3. Maintenance and Technical Knowledge

Electric vehicles have fewer moving parts, but they require specialized maintenance knowledge. Drivers and technicians need training on battery management, software updates, and troubleshooting electrical systems. Staying informed about Tesla’s updates and maintenance procedures is essential for smooth operation.

Preparing for the Transition

1. Training and Education

Comprehensive training programs are vital for drivers to understand electric vehicle operation, safety protocols, and charging procedures. Tesla offers driver training resources, and many companies are developing their own educational initiatives.

2. Route Planning and Logistics

Effective route planning is crucial to accommodate charging stops and avoid range issues. Using mapping tools that include charging station locations can help optimize trips and reduce downtime.

3. Investing in Infrastructure

Fleet operators should consider investing in charging infrastructure at depots and key locations. This ensures quick turnaround times and reduces reliance on external charging stations.
